What You Should Know About Economics and Finance
- Economics: Explores how individuals, businesses and governments make decisions and allocate resources.
- Finance: Focuses on financial markets, investments, corporate finance and risk management.
- Both disciplines are essential for understanding global markets and economic systems.
- Studying these subjects equips you with critical thinking, analytical skills, and a strong foundation for various careers.

Economics vs Finance: Key Differences
Although Economics and Finance are closely related, they prepare students for different types of analysis and decision-making. Understanding these differences can help you choose the programme that best matches your interests.
- Focus: Economics looks at broader societal issues, while Finance is more concerned with individual and corporate financial management.
- Career Paths: Economics graduates often pursue roles in policy analysis, research, or academia, whereas Finance graduates typically enter banking, investment, or corporate finance.
- Skill Sets: Economics emphasizes analytical and critical thinking skills, while Finance focuses on quantitative skills and financial modeling.
